How to Rank Local Business on Top?

As a local business owner, you know how competitive the market can be. Standing out from your competitors and attracting customers can be a challenge, especially when it comes to online search. That's where local search engine optimization (SEO) comes in.

Local SEO is the practice of optimizing your online presence to attract more business from relevant local customers. By ranking high in local search results, you can increase the chances of being found by potential customers who are searching for the products or services you offer in your area.

But how do you go about ranking your local business on top? Here are some tips to get you started:

  1. Claim your Google My Business listing

Google My Business is a free tool that allows businesses to manage their online presence across Google, including in local search results. By claiming and verifying your business listing, you can ensure that your business information is accurate and up-to-date, and that it appears in local search results when relevant.

To claim your Google My Business listing, visit the website and search for your business. If it's already listed, you'll have the option to claim it. If it's not listed, you can add it yourself by following the prompts.

  1. Optimize your website for local SEO

In addition to claiming your Google My Business listing, it's important to optimize your website for local SEO. This includes including relevant keywords on your website, such as the name of your business and the services or products you offer. It's also a good idea to include your location, contact information, and hours of operation on your website, as well as any relevant local citations (more on that later).

  1. Get listed in local directories

Local directories are online directories that list local businesses in a specific category or location. By getting listed in these directories, you can improve your local SEO and increase the chances of being found by potential customers.

Some popular local directories include Yelp, Yellow Pages, and It's important to claim your listing in these directories and ensure that your information is accurate and up-to-date.

  1. Get local citations

Citations are mentions of your business name and address on other websites, even if they don't include a link back to your website. These mentions can help improve your local SEO by indicating to search engines that your business is a reputable and established presence in the community.

There are many ways to get local citations, including getting listed in local directories (as mentioned above) and getting featured in local news articles or press releases. It's important to ensure that your business information is consistent across all citations, as discrepancies can hurt your SEO efforts.

  1. Use social media to your advantage

Social media can be a powerful tool for local businesses. In addition to helping you connect with customers and build your brand, it can also help with local SEO. By creating profiles on popular social media platforms and consistently posting relevant, high-quality content, you can improve your online presence and make it more likely that your business will be found in local search results.

  1. Encourage customer reviews

Online reviews are a major factor in local SEO. Studies have shown that businesses with positive reviews are more likely to rank higher in local search results. Therefore, it's important to encourage your customers to leave reviews of your business on sites like Google and Yelp.

You can encourage reviews by making it easy for customers to leave them (for example, by including links to your review profiles on your website and social media profiles), and by responding to both positive and negative reviews in a timely and professional manner.

  1. Use long-tail keywords

In addition to using relevant keywords on your website